Thursday was the second day of Zimmerman’s testimony, during which he acknowledged the “devastating effect” of the opioid epidemic but deflected responsibility — blaming, in turn, the U.S. Drug Enforcement Administration and then lower-level employees at his company

AmerisourceBergen executive Chris Zimmerman shared a lyrical parody of the theme song for “The Beverly Hillbillies,” making fun of “a poor mountaineer” who purchased pills at a “cash ‘n carry” pain clinic. Another was titled “OxyContinVille” and included a parody of a Jimmy Buffett song that described driving from Kentucky to buy pills.
